Ticket: Vault locked — snapshot baselines inaccessible

The Ferngate design-system vault that stores approved snapshot baselines for our UI components has locked itself after repeated failed syncs. Until it is reopened, snapshot tests fail because the comparison images cannot be fetched, and all component PRs are blocked. As the contractor picking this up, please unlock the vault, re-sync the baselines, and rerun the suite. The vault accepts the recovery passphrase given below.

strongbox words: oliael-gilax-lamael

Meeting notes (excerpt) — weekly ops, warehouse items. The Skylark-4 survey drone came back from the Penderell ridge job with a cracked gimbal mount and is booked for servicing at Ostrel Aeroworks. It is crated in the quarantine cage with batteries removed and stored separately per policy. Shift lead to confirm the crate seals each morning until collection and record checks in the log. Ostrel's courier is expected Thursday between 09:00 and 11:00; at collection, give the courier the instruction shown below.

dispatch memo: the sorius tamius courier leaves the praeth ledger at gate 4873 under passcode 928014

MEMO — Dispatch Desk

Six film reels from the Tarrowgate Studio collection are scheduled for transfer to the Quillholt Archive on Wednesday. Reels are packed in sealed canisters inside a single climate case; the case stays closed for the entire run. No stops between pickup and delivery. These are the only surviving prints of the Marwick series, so treat the case as irreplaceable. Confirm the canister count — six — against the transfer sheet before release. The confidential hand-over instruction for the courier is noted below.

drop instructions, hahip-badug: the quenox ralath courier leaves the kaseth fraiel rusiel tameth belys istdor ralion giliel ledger at gate 7830 under passcode 165413

### Leadership Review Briefing: Currency Hedging

The Arvenna Group finance committee approved forward contracts covering 70% of projected crown-denominated receivables through year-end. Rationale: volatility in the Selmark corridor has widened spreads on our Fenwick Line exports. Cost of the hedge is within the approved 1.2% threshold. Sales leads should price accordingly. The confidential strategic note is appended directly beneath this briefing.

internal memo for kafog-tageg: Gross margin on Ralael came in at 15 percent against a plan of 5 percent. Only 3 of the 100 pilot accounts renewed Ralael, so a churn review is set for October 15.